1 month!!!

Today little miss Kaylee is one month old! She also had her one month visit to the doctor. She got a clean bill of health, is weighing in at just under 11 1/2 pounds and is 22 1/2 inches long. She is in the 95th percentile for weight and 90th percentile for height, which just means we got a big ol' baby girl! She is growing and changing so fast. She is starting to stay awake and alert for much longer periods of time, is noticing things in the world around her and is seeming to smile in response to us.

First bottle = SUCCESS!!!

I was anxious to get Kaylee to take a bottle. I appreciate all the benefits of breastfeeding for mother and baby and all, but I am happy to share feeding duties with daddy and not to mention having the ability to leave the house if needed and not worry that my child might be starving. So, I started pumping and we gave the bottle a try. I didn't really have high expectations that it would work the first time. I had multiple bottles on hand, in the event she didn't like the first one I chose. We went with the Tommee Tippee Closer to Nature bottles to start. I got her ready, gave her the bottle, and... she took it the first time! Gulped down 3 ozs and was ready for more! I thought it might have been beginner's luck but we gave her another one today without a problem. Next step: getting daddy to give the bottle :)
